[QUOTE="diggerfoot, post: 3489084, member: 1673"] This thread prompts a few thoughts: 1. I do not follow HS players closely. Bueckers became the exception because she is so entertaining! However, perhaps that allows me to better determine who has been hyped. If it reaches even my ears, well... While I've seen scouting reports about the good defense of some HS players there has been one, and only one, that has reached the level of hype to my ears. That would be Nurse, and the hype was not about her defense in high school, but what a pain she was guarding veteran players on the national team. No other HS player to my casual ears had that kind of hype about her defense before putting on a Husky uniform. 2. I also think Nurse could have been the type of leader we have needed for awhile, but she was a victim of circumstances. For her entire UConn career she was surrounded by legitimate point guards and multiple first team Americans. It's not her fault she held back on some of her leadership potential, nor the coaching staff's, nor the players. Sometimes situations just dictate conditions beyond control, either for good or bad. Had Nurse reached her leadership potential at UConn that might have made a difference in a few key games, plus get her on the wall. 3. Getting back to Bueckers, I commented earlier on the BY that she could be great in a Stewart or Samuelson role of being the point on a 1-2-2 press. Actually, with the roster we will have those positions for the press would be interchangeable. Most could play the point, most could play the rear. Most will play good defense. They may not have the Nurse hype for defense but the scouting reports are promising. 4. Considering who will be on the roster just how good do people think Bueckers needs to be on defense? Even if she proves to be the fifth best defender that is still an excellent defensive squad we will have. Bueckers is coming into an ideal situation for herself in more ways than one. She seems to be highly coachable and will adapt fully, but with the others on her team she does not need to adapt much further than Samuelson, ie, make sure she only gets beat the right way for help defense. The type of defense we will need from her is entirely within her reach; the type of defense we will get is likely to exceed what is needed. 5. Muhl has been overlooked in this thread. For a press that will discombobulate opponents I would have Muhl in there before ONO. Edwards, Griffin and McLean all are capable of being the last line of defense for a press. Not for the half court, but for a full court press they would do nicely. In fact, an opponent might be more likely to make a bad pass in the area of a deceptively lengthy leaper than a tall player. For that matter, Muhl may prove better for a press than a few others cited. [/QUOTE]
